Just wondering if any one has paid too much attention to Etihads new 'class' called the Residence, which will be installed on their A380's and be exclusively on routes between AUH and LHR.

A three room suite containing a bedroom, a lounge room and a ensuite this is ultimate in luxury for commercial air travel. More here.

Just in case your wondering a return SYD - AUH - LHR trip is about AUD40,000 per person. And 'the residence' is only available on the short hop to/from AUH. The long flight you'll have to slum it in normal first class...or potentially in VA's business class!

Awesome! And EY are only charging an extra AUD4,000.00 return for the privilege of flying 'the residence' for the whole journey.

Just made a dummy booking SYD-AUH-LHR 23/6/15 - 7/7/15 2 pax total price AUD86,982.28, YIKES

Oh wow, further it appears the price doesn't change if flying solo. I guess that makes sense to some extent. Same booking, same dates with just one pax total price AUD86,521.14. The price difference obviously being less taxes.
